Principle of indemnity

Basic principle if insurance that says the goal of insurance is to restore one back to his previous condition that excited before the loss

Cloc

Competent parties, legal purpose, consideration, offer & acceptance

Insurance policy

The written instrument in which a contract of insurance is a set forth

Aleatory

Type of contract which involves an unequal exchange between the parties

Aleatory

Contract based on UNKOWN or CONTINGENT events

Adhesion

One party writes contract and other party must accept it with very little input or as is

Conditional contract

Certain conditions must be met by one party before other party required to perform

Utmost good faith

Each party should be able to rely upon the statement or representations made by the other party

Unilateral

Only one party to contact has made enforceable promise

Concealment

Neglect to communicate that which a party knows and ought to communicate
